The Role – Project Engineer
This Project Engineer role sits within the water and wastewater delivery team and focuses on the mechanical engineering and MEICA elements of treatment plant and pumping station projects.
Working alongside civil, electrical, process and ICA engineers, you will manage the design, procurement and installation of mechanical systems including pumps, pipework, valves and treatment equipment. The role involves both office based engineering coordination and regular site engagement to ensure works are delivered safely, on programme and to specification.
This position offers strong long term career development within a busy infrastructure sector with significant investment and pipeline of projects.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ead mechanical design development for water and wastewater treatment projects
- Coordinate MEICA systems with civil, electrical, process and instrumentation disciplines
- Manage procurement and specification of mechanical equipment including pumps, valves, tanks and pipework
- Review and manage subcontractor design submissions and installation works
- Carry out site inspections to monitor progress, resolve technical issues and maintain programme
- Ensure mechanical works meet project specifications, quality standards and regulatory requirements
- Support project planning, reporting and programme tracking
- Maintain strong communication with clients and project stakeholders throughout delivery
- Ensure compliance with all health, safety, quality and environmental standards
- Mentor junior engineers and support the wider engineering team where required
- Degree qualified in Mechanical Engineering, Civil Engineering or a related discipline
- Minimum 3 years experience as a Project Engineer within water, wastewater or utilities infrastructure
- Experience delivering mechanical or MEICA packages on treatment plants or pumping stations
- Strong understanding of multidisciplinary engineering coordination across civil, electrical and process design
- Commercial awareness with the ability to monitor project budgets and schedules
- Strong technical problem solving ability and attention to detail
- Good knowledge of health and safety procedures within engineering or construction projects
- Proficiency with MS Office and engineering software such as AutoCAD or Revit
- Strong communication skills and ability to manage subcontractors and stakeholders effectively
